Transaction 95de43af2e1acf85b990539b0d1dfa52a1fef1054ffa05cfc2ed06428f8ad9ff
1 Input
1 Output
-
95de43af2e1acf85b990539b0d1dfa52a1fef1054ffa05cfc2ed06428f8ad9ff:0
- value
- 280309666396
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 71a354a9f2824bece572df1bbea3ad0718c19e40 OP_EQUALVERIFY OP_CHECKSIG
- address
- DFVxZMQA5Bfb5fDUUdy75b6vh2N7Rpf77X